掌握数据采集预处理,轻松解决十大难题

优采云 发布时间: 2023-04-12 05:08

  数据采集与预处理是数据分析的前提,对于想要进行数据分析的人而言,这两个环节是必不可少的。但是数据采集与预处理涉及到的工具种类繁多,很多人并不清楚应该选择哪些工具。本文将为大家介绍十个方面,帮助大家更好地了解数据采集与预处理工具。

  一、Web Scraper

  Web Scraper 是一款 Chrome 扩展程序,可以用来抓取网站上的信息。它可以自动化地爬取页面上的信息,并将其保存为 CSV 或 JSON 格式。使用 Web Scraper 可以快速地抓取大量数据,并且不需要编写任何代码。

  二、BeautifulSoup

  BeautifulSoup 是一个 Python 库,可以用来解析 HTML 和 XML 文档。它可以从 HTML 或 XML 中提取出所需的信息,并且支持各种选择器和过滤器。使用 BeautifulSoup 可以轻松地提取出网页中的数据,并进行下一步处理。

  三、Scrapy

  

  Scrapy 是一个 Python 爬虫框架,可以用来快速地构建爬虫程序。它支持异步和并发操作,并且提供了强大的数据处理功能。使用 Scrapy 可以快速地构建一个高效、稳定的爬虫程序。

  四、Selenium

  Selenium 是一个自动化测试工具,可以模拟用户在浏览器中的操作。它可以用来抓取 JavaScript 渲染的页面,并且支持各种浏览器。使用 Selenium 可以轻松地抓取动态网页中的数据。

  五、Pandas

  Pandas 是一个 Python 数据分析库,可以用来处理结构化数据。它支持各种数据格式,并且提供了强大的数据清洗和转换功能。使用 Pandas 可以快速地对数据进行预处理,并进行下一步分析。

  

  六、NumPy

  NumPy 是一个 Python 数组库,可以用来处理数值运算和科学计算。它支持各种数学运算和矩阵操作,并且提供了强大的数值分析功能。使用 NumPy 可以快速地对数据进行数值处理,并进行下一步分析。

  七、OpenCV

  OpenCV 是一个开源计算机视觉库,可以用来处理图像和视频数据。它支持各种图像处理操作,并且提供了强大的图像识别功能。使用 OpenCV 可以快速地对图像和视频进行预处理,并进行下一步分析。

  八、TensorFlow

  

  TensorFlow 是一个开源机器学习框架,可以用来构建各种机器学习模型。它支持各种机器学习算法,并且提供了强大的深度学习功能。使用 TensorFlow 可以快速地构建一个高效、稳定的机器学习模型。

  九、Apache Spark

  Apache Spark 是一个开源大数据处理框架,可以用来处理*敏*感*词*数据。它支持各种数据格式和数据源,并且提供了强大的数据处理功能。使用 Apache Spark 可以快速地处理海量数据,并进行下一步分析。

  十、优采云

  优采云是一款云端数据采集与预处理工具,可以帮助用户快速地抓取网页上的数据,并进行预处理和清洗。它支持各种数据格式和数据源,并且提供了强大的可视化和分析功能。使用优采云可以轻松地完成数据采集与预处理的工作。

  以上就是关于数据采集与预处理工具的十个方面介绍,希望对大家有所帮助。如果想要更好地进行数据分析,选择合适的工具是非常重要的。同时也要注意 SEO 优化,选择合适的工具可以为您带来更好的效果。如果您有其他好用的工具推荐,欢迎留言分享!

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线